site stats

Java specification join

Web21 ott 2024 · 動的な条件の生成. 動的に条件を設定したいテーブルの Repository インターフェースで JpaSpecificationExecutor を継承する. クエリメソッドを作成する。. 具体的には. Specification の匿名クラスを作り. その中で toPredicate メソッドをオーバーライドする. 実際のコード ... WebHere in this Spring Data JPA Specification Criteria Query with IN Clause example, we will see how to provide search results based on users input parameter. We will not only fetch data based on a single value but we will also fetch data when users provide a collection or list of input values. Let’s say your search page has a multi-select ...

Constructing a JPA Query Between Unrelated Entities Baeldung

Web9 lug 2024 · Spring Jpa Specification Join table with like. public static Specification filterByKeywordAndStatus (final String keyword) { return … Web25 nov 2024 · Another way to get the desired results is to join the Cocktail with the Recipe entity and by using the on clause to define the underlying relationship in the query … terbenam 意思 https://centreofsound.com

UseCase #01 Spring Data JPA + JPA Specification - Medium

Web11 dic 2024 · This time results also contain the employees who don't have any tasks (because of LEFT JOIN) and also only one select statement is executed to load all employees and their tasks (because of FETCH). ... jpa-criteria-api-fetch-join. src. main. java. com. logicbig. example. Employee.java Web19 lug 2016 · 1 Answer. Sorted by: 1. You need to have a Teacher element, not a reference to id because you cannot join a @Column field... Change id mapping from @Column: @Column (name = "id") private Integer id; with … Web1 lug 2024 · Our specification implements the Specification interface. The toPredicate method contains the logic of the specification. The Restaurant_ class was generated by hibernate-jpamodelgen. Instead of using a plain String, we use constants that will change if we rename a property of our entity. This will lead to errors at compile- and not at runtime. terbelo

Joining Tables With Spring Data JPA Specifications Baeldung

Category:HEVC Coding Tools and Specification 阅读笔记(1) - CSDN博客

Tags:Java specification join

Java specification join

Spring Specification Criteria Multiple Joins ? How?

WebSpecifications are commonly used when you need to build dynamic queries. If your use case is limited to those two queries, I would rather write those as static queries and have … Web2 apr 2016 · 1. I got stuck using a Spring Project with Spring Data + specification + criteria api. I will try to simulate the situation with general entities we used write to get easy …

Java specification join

Did you know?

Webまず、JPA Specificationを利用するため、ItemRepositoryに JpaSpecificationExecutor を継承させます。. 次に、単一キーワードによる絞り込み条件を表すSpecificationを返すためのヘルパー関数をItemServiceに作ります。. 分割された単一キーワードからSpecificationを生成して ... Webspring data jpa为我们提供了JpaSpecificationExecutor接口,只要简单实现toPredicate方法就可以实现复杂的查询。JpaSpecification查询的关键在于怎么构建Predicates。 下面通过示例对其进行学习。 由运动员表(pl…

Web12 dic 2024 · データベースから取得する際、Specificationやカスタムクエリの存在が欠かせません。. そのような時はSpecificationを使い、Java側で検索条件を指定することでスタイリッシュにデータを取得することができます。. (SQLのWHERE句のようなもの) 今回は私が業務でよく ... Web16 nov 2024 · To execute Specifications we need to extend the JpaSpecificationExecutor interface in our Spring Data JPA repository: interface ProductRepository extends …

Web30 dic 2013 · Here we finally use the getType () method implemented in AbstractSpecification to createCriteriaQuery and Root instances. getType () … Web30 mar 2015 · You can specify the join fetch while creating Specification but since the same specification will be used by pageable methods also like findAll(Specification …

WebThe library converts HTTP parameters (strings) into most popular Java types such as dates, numbers, and enums. In case of a need for some additional conversion, please see how to configure specification argument resolver with If you need to use additional converters please see custom converters section.. Simple specifications

Web21 set 2024 · So, how can I implement a Specification that would perform a query like: SELECT attendance.date, student.name as student, course.name as course FROM … terbenam :Web11 gen 2024 · 2 Answers Sorted by: 14 Specify join type: town = '%' + StringUtils.lowerCase (town) + '%'; return cb.or ( cb.like (cb.lower (root.join ("billingAddress", … terbenam meaningWeb21 mag 2016 · For which the query looks like following in SQL Server 2008: select * from employee jj inner join ( select max (join_date) as jdate, empltype as emptype from … terbendung artinyaWebon. Join < Z, X > on ( Expression < Boolean > restriction) Modify the join to restrict the result according to the specified ON condition and return the join object. Replaces the previous ON condition, if any. Parameters: restriction - a simple or compound boolean expression. Returns: the modified join object. Since: terbenamWeb12 ott 2024 · Example Project. Dependencies and Technologies Used: spring-data-jpa 2.1.0.RELEASE: Spring Data module for JPA repositories. Uses org.springframework:spring-context version 5.1.0.RELEASE; hibernate-core 5.3.6.Final: Hibernate's core ORM functionality. terbendungWeb17 mag 2024 · In this tutorial, you will learn how to use specification and predicate in Spring Data JPA using the Spring Boot RESTful API project. Spring Data JPA Specifications allow us to create dynamic database queries by using the JPA Criteria API. It defines a specification as a predicate over an entity. Spring has a wrapper around the … terbengkalai in englishWeb28 dic 2024 · The Java Persistence API (JPA) is a specification that defines how to persist data in Java applications. The primary focus of JPA is the ORM layer. Hibernate is one of the most popular Java ORM frameworks in use today. Its first release was almost twenty years ago, and still has excellent community support and regular releases. terbenam matahari